- OpenClaw Exposed Agent Power And Peril
- OpenClaw revealed the power and risks of local, self-hosted autonomous agents that access files, apps, and API keys.
- Peter Steinberger shipped an open-source agent quickly, sparking wide security concern and mass adoption interest before joining OpenAI. But in terms of like what OpenClaw is, it’s an open source, like self-hosted autonomous AI agent that runs on your local machine that you allow it to interact directly with like your Files, your applications, web services, whatever things that you want to grant it access to. You give it your API keys and so forth. And it acts like a 24-7 personal assistant uses LLMs and skills to kind of automate these different tasks for managing your calendar, sending messages, writing code. It has hooks into being able to react, you know, have conversations over WhatsApp or teleport or whatever kind of messaging interface you want. So you could be on your phone and go tell OpenClaw to send an email or to go off and manage your calendar. - Alibaba Used Free Goods To Kickstart Chatbot Commerce
- Alibaba used $430M in Lunar New Year incentives to drive 120M orders through its Quen chatbot over six days.

- Model Providers Acquire Infra To Build Moats
- Model providers are buying infra to build end-to-end moats that raise switching costs.
- Mistral acquired Koyeb to add inference and app hosting, letting models spin up containers and databases for customers. Transcript: Gregor Vand So the French model provider, but you know, has Mistral Compute as well. But they’ve bought a company, I think you pronounce it Koyeb. So K-O And basically Koyeb provides inference. And I think there’s kind of two sides to the story here. One is that Koyeb provides inference and can like bolster the compute side of the Mistral models compute. But then Koyeb also provides spinning up like databases or like containerized apps and this kind of thing. As I understand it behind the scenes, that’s actually Neon. So this is not Koyab’s own infra providing that. But I think it looks like the Mistral still sees huge value in that, even if it’s based upon like you’re two steps away from who’s actually providing the infra but we’re seeing this a lot I would say like we’re seeing a lot now where and this may be a topic for a movie next time Sean but where do people like Lovable go in the future if we’re seeing people like Mistral probably Move in this direction where from the model you could spin up infra and like i.e. End-to create an app i think we’re going to be seeing a little bit of a step shift this year across all the players i think actually yeah yeah i mean i think that it seems like all the model Sean Falconer Providers are making steps to create more of a moat around their services by owning more of sort of the end to end pipeline like making more of these things just sort of part of the model Experience. Because if you just have a model, then it’s kind of like, well, the switching cost is low, I can go with the best model or the one that’s like the best balancing cost for whatever my workload Happens to be. But if suddenly the model also has all these other things that own, maybe holds on to important contextual data for my business or for my personally, or it makes it really easy for me to Just like spin up agents and run them in cloud infrastructure. And I don’t have to go use some other application to do that. Then why go somewhere else, right? You’re creating essentially one experience that kind of serves your end to end purposes. Yeah, exactly. Gregor Vand Yeah. So very kind of interesting. It’s probably the first, I guess, pure acquisition we’ve seen in this space so far. A model provider outright buying the infra provider, if you like. I mean, Lovable, we reported on Lovable buying, the name of ASEMI now, but Lovable being Swedish, they also bought a Swedish, Molnet, that’s the company. They bought Malnet, who smaller outfit, three guys there, whereas Koyab, I think, is 13 and just has like clearly bigger customers and more sort of advanced offerings. So less of an acqui-hire here, I think, and more of a like full rollout team and infrastructure, which is super interesting. (Time 0:27:06)

- Engineering Roles Shift Toward Judgment And Orchestration
- The role of engineers will shift from manual coding to supervision, judgment, and orchestration as agents handle more implementation.
- Sean and Gregor argue interpersonal skills, architecture judgment, and product taste become the primary human value. Transcript: Sean Falconer You know, what does that do to an organization? Like, how do we have to think about like, what is the modern organizational structure? We’ve been kind of using roughly the same kind of organizational structure for engineering, product teams, TPMs, and stuff like that for probably 20 years. In particular, like language or framework, and you can experiment more freely. Do we need the same sort of ratio of PM to engineers that we’ve had previously? Do the lines between different technical roles start to blur drastically? Do you have front end and back end? Do you have people who are expertise? I think in many ways, like the deep expertise in particular technologies starts to lose some value when you can rely on the agent to do that. So then it’s like, oh, well, you need sort of more broad expertise to understand architecturally how these things fit together. There’s probably other things that come to play in terms of what the value of a person starts to transform into being, like the taste, how many ideas they can come up with. Like, what is that new choke point for a company if it’s not sort of the laborious task of writing the code? Gregor Vand Yeah, exactly.
